news 2026/6/14 10:38:57

k8s最佳实践之gitlab是否需要配置rabc?

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
k8s最佳实践之gitlab是否需要配置rabc?

当我们在k8s中部署gitlab时,如何编写yaml文件,是否需要配置k8s体系的rabc?我们看到很多的做法是不配置,为什么是这样的?本文来解释一下这样实践的原因

在 Kubernetes(K8s)中部署 GitLab 时,GitLab 自身已经内置了完整的用户认证与授权系统(即 RBAC-like 的角色权限模型),因此通常 不需要也不建议 使用 Kubernetes 原生的 RBAC(Role-Based Access Control)来管理 GitLab 应用内部的用户角色和权限。以下是详细解释:

  1. Kubernetes RBAC 与 GitLab 权限系统的职责不同 系统 职责范围 Kubernetes RBAC 控制谁(用户/ServiceAccount)可以在集群中对哪些资源(Pod、Deployment、Secret 等)执行什么操作(get、list、delete 等)。这是 基础设施层面 的访问控制。

GitLab 内置权限系统 控制 GitLab 用户在项目、群组、实例级别能做什么(如推送代码、合并 MR、管理成员等)。这是 应用层面 的访问控制。

✅ 所以:K8s RBAC 用于保护集群资源,GitLab 权限用于保护 GitLab 内部数据和功能。

  1. GitLab 用户 ≠ Kubernetes 用户
  • GitLab 的用户是通过其 Web UI 或 API 创建的(如 ​​john@example.com​​),这些用户 并不对应 Kubernetes 中的 User 或 ServiceAccount。
  • 即使你在 K8s 中为某个 ServiceAccount 配
版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/6/5 0:06:23

2026必备!MBA论文写作TOP9 AI论文平台深度测评

2026必备!MBA论文写作TOP9 AI论文平台深度测评 2026年MBA论文写作工具测评:如何选择高效可靠的AI平台 随着人工智能技术的不断进步,越来越多的MBA学生开始借助AI论文平台提升写作效率。然而,面对市场上种类繁多的工具,…

作者头像 李华
网站建设 2026/6/10 14:15:24

2026年AI测试工具市场规模破百亿全景报告

市场已至爆发临界点,技术重构测试职业生态‌2026年,全球AI测试工具市场规模突破‌50亿美元‌(约合人民币350亿元),远超“百亿”人民币门槛,标志着AI驱动的测试范式正式从“辅助工具”跃升为“质量基础设施”…

作者头像 李华
网站建设 2026/6/10 14:26:54

知行疗愈师专属AI智能体:构建全场景智能辅助系统

知行疗愈师专属AI智能体:构建全场景智能辅助系统 摘要 本文详细阐述“知行”疗愈师专属AI智能体的设计与实现方案,该系统旨在为心理咨询师、心理健康从业者提供智能化工作辅助。系统整合了个案管理、专业知识检索、内容创作和风险预警四大核心模块,采用国内主流大模型技术…

作者头像 李华
网站建设 2026/6/14 3:36:59

智能河道流量在线监测系统技术特性与实践应用

一.引文河流流量作为水文监测的核心要素,其数据的时效性与精准度直接影响水旱灾害防御、水资源管理及水利工程运行效率。智能河道流量在线监测系统依托“空天地水工”一体化监测理念,整合多源感知技术与智能算法,已成为现代水文监…

作者头像 李华
网站建设 2026/6/10 7:00:39

Kubernetes集群监控体系建设实践

前言 在微服务架构和容器化部署日益普及的今天,如何构建一套完善的监控体系,实现从集群到应用的全方位可观测性,成为运维团队面临的重要课题。本文将分享我们在生产环境中构建Kubernetes监控体系的实践经验,包括监控架构设计、告警规则优化、Dashboard建设等方面的思考和方…

作者头像 李华
网站建设 2026/6/12 21:15:24

AlertManager 告警通知优化实战:解决非生产环境告警丢失问题

一、问题背景 在生产环境的 Kubernetes 集群监控体系中,我们使用 Prometheus + AlertManager + 钉钉机器人实现告警通知。系统运行一段时间后发现: ✅ 生产环境告警正常接收 ❌ 非生产环境(Dev/Test)告警从未收到 AlertManager Web UI 显示非生产环境有 48 个活跃告警(Te…

作者头像 李华